Over the last handful of years, the ultra marathoning community has seen a big shift away from the 50 mile distance to the more globally recognized 100k, roughly 62 miles. We saw America’s most historic and revered 100 miler, the Western States Endurance Run, remove all 50 milers from their list of qualifying races. The …
